FERONIA and microtubules independently contribute to mechanical integrity in the Arabidopsis shoot.

Abstract excerpt
To survive, cells must constantly resist mechanical stress. In plants, this involves the reinforcement of cell walls, notably through microtubule-dependent cellulose deposition. How wall sensing might contribute to this response is unknown. Here, we tested whether the microtubule response to stress acts downstream of known wall sensors.
